Various types of diseases have surrounded people due to changing habits. In such a situation, it is difficult for those with low income to bear the cost of treatment. To solve this problem, the Government of India has launched Ayushman Bharat Pradhan Mantri Jan Arogya Yojana (PMJAY), which provides coverage of cashless treatment of up to 5 lakhs per family every year. Let us know what is the eligibility for this card and how you can make it.
Who is eligible for Ayushman card?
The Ayushman card is issued to all the families under the Socio-Economic Caste Census 2011 (SECC 2011). In this, all members of the family of any age get health insurance coverage of Rs 5 lakh per year. Along with this, the eligible and financially weak people working in the data of the National Health Authority (NHA) and the financially weak people are also eligible to get this card.
Check the eligibility like this
To get Ayushman card, you will first have to check the eligibility by visiting the official website of PMJAY. For this, click on the ‘MI Eligible’ link in the menu and enter your mobile number and log in from OTP. Search your name, mobile number, ration card or name of a family member here. If your name is seen in the list, then you are eligible for it. You can apply after checking this.
This is how you can apply
To apply, first of all log in from the mobile number on the government website Beneficiary.nha.gov.in. After this, verify from OTP. On opening the benefits of the benefits, you have to search the name of the scheme- PMJAY, State, Sub Scheme (PMJAY), district and Aadhaar numbers. Here you will see the names of family members. In front of the name you have to click on the action button. Now complete E-KYC by selecting Aadhaar OTP from Aadhaar number.
